Global Specialty Yeast Market Size (2024 to 2029)

The global specialty yeast market size was assessed to be USD 3.10 billion in 2024 and is predicted to be valued at about USD 4.39 billion by 2029, recording a CAGR of 7.20% during the forecast period.

The special yeast is extracted from fresh yeast and is used in a variety of food applications. Professional yeast is used in a variety of food applications, including bakeries, salty foods, meat dishes, and ready meals. Special yeast is produced by the breakdown of proteins that can be used in fresh yeast. Enzymes break down proteins into smaller components and break down yeast deposits, and this process also produces special yeast products. Apart from that, the special yeast is used in the brewing industry and also in other foods to improve the taste. Professional yeast is known to be used frequently in the food industry due to its unique and special flavor. It contributes to reducing the salt content in various food products without loss of flavor. The special yeast consists of proteins, amino acids, vitamins, minerals, and carbohydrates and has technical specifications that are different from fresh yeast. The special yeast contains a variety of functional properties that provide nutritional and health benefits.

Global Specialty Yeast Market Restraints:

Special yeast contains a large amount of sodium, which negatively affects consumers with hypertension problems, further limiting the market for special yeast. Additionally, the high consumption of brewed yeast, specialty yeast used in the brewing industry, is associated with side effects like headache, bloating, and migraine, one of the special yeast market challenges to overcome. Furthermore, due to high processing costs and strict government regulations, the growth of special yeast markets worldwide may be somewhat limited.

Global Specialty Yeast Market - By Species:

  • Pichiapastoris
  • Saccharomyces Cerevisiae

Saccharomyces cerevisiae is one of the most widely used yeast species because it can withstand strong and stressful conditions. As the demand for pepper and spiciness increases, Saccharomyces cerevisiae is used in various applications in the food industry. Used in the fermentation of wine and ethanol within the beverage industry. After using Saccharomyces cerevisiae in the production of ethanol, it is used in feed for its functional properties and health benefits, such as improving nutrient digestion in cows, reducing acidosis in the rumen, and improving the overall performance of animals.

Geographically, the global specialty yeast market is divided into Europe, North America, the Middle East and Africa, Asia Pacific, and Latin America. The European region has led the world market for professional yeast with a market share of 47.0%. The food and beverage industry is one of the largest in Europe. The specialized yeast market in the region is growing rapidly due to various factors, such as increased consumption of alcoholic beverages and convenience products and knowledge of natural ingredients such as yeast extract. Europe is a very mature market where yeast is widely used in a variety of applications, such as food, feed, and pharmaceuticals. As the consumption of various baked goods such as bread, cakes, buns, cakes, and spirits increases, the region is one of the main markets in the professional yeast market. North America also has significant value in the specialized yeast market worldwide, primarily due to the increasing demand for natural ingredients in food. However, emerging economies such as Southeast Asia are experiencing strong growth in the global specialty yeast market due to rapid changes in lifestyle and rising per capita income.

RECENT HAPPENINGS IN THE MARKET:

  • In March 2019, Lallemand Biofuels & Distilled Spirits (USA) worked with BioTork LLC (USA) to develop improved yeast strains that could be used in the ethanol industry.
  • In January 2019, Ohly (Denmark) recently introduced Ohly-GO, a hydrolyzed yeast cell wall, to curb the usage of antibiotics in animal feed.
